Extension Services and Pricing
Styles By Quinn works primarily with sew-in weave, lace-closure, and frontal installations. Pricing runs between $200 and $500 for full installation, depending on hair quality, closure type, and length. Rebraiding and maintenance appointments typically cost $75 to $150 and are scheduled every 6 to 8 weeks. Hair removal and reinstallation (a full cycle) costs $300 to $450. Verify current pricing by contacting the salon directly, as extension hair costs fluctuate with market rates.
The studio sources both human and synthetic hair, with genuine-hair extensions priced higher but lasting 6 to 12 months with proper care. Synthetic blends cost less upfront but typically last 4 to 8 weeks before fiber breakdown becomes visible.

What a First Visit Involves
A first appointment typically lasts 3 to 5 hours, depending on hair length, texture, and the number of braids required before installation. The stylist will consult on hair quality, closure placement, and maintenance expectations. Bring your own hair (if you prefer a specific texture or quality) or allow the stylist to source it. Wear comfortable clothing and expect to sit still for sustained periods; many clients bring a book or phone. The stylist will discuss a maintenance schedule before you leave and provide care instructions specific to your closure type.
